County Budget up 11.33%, Driven by Added Public Safety Responsibilities

Gardner Blames State Lawmakers for Creating, Ignoring Fiscal ‘Tidal Wave’

By Paul Sylvain

The Washington County Budget Committee completed its work on the draft 2024 budget on Nov. 9, just hours before the county commissioners’ regular monthly meeting. The county’s fiscal year begins Jan. 1. The final budget will be formally delivered to the commissioners at their Dec. 14 meeting.
